Honor X9b drop test teaser details
- On X (formerly Twitter), the smartphone’s name hasn’t been explicitly disclosed by HTech CEO Madhav Sheth in the latest teaser.
- However, the presence of the “X” in the post strongly hints that it will belong to the X series of phones.
- The teaser features the phone undergoing rigorous drop tests from various heights, including waist level, shoulder height, 8 feet, and extreme height.
- Notably, the display emerges unscathed from the tests, showing no visible damage.
- Similar teasers have been used in other markets where the X9b has been released to emphasize the impressive durability of its screen.
- A short video was recently shared by the HTech CEO, showcasing the unboxing video of the same smartphone.

Honor X9b specifications
- Display: The Honor X9b showcases a 6.78-inch FHD+ AMOLED 120Hz display, 1200 nits peak brightness, 1920Hz PWM dimming, and more.
- Chipset: The Honor X9b is powered by the Qualcomm Snapdragon 6 Gen 1 SoC with an Adreno 710 GPU.
- Rear cameras: It features a 108MP main camera with an f/1.75 aperture, a 5MP ultra-wide-angle sensor, and a 2MP macro lens.
- Front camera: For selfies and video chats, there is a 16MP front shooter on the Honor X9b.
- Storage: The phone comes in two storage variants – 8GB+256GB and 12GB+256GB.
- OS: The Honor X9b runs on Android 13-based MagicOS 7.2 custom skin out of the box.
- Battery: The smartphone is equipped with a 5,800mAh battery and supports 35W fast charging.
- Connectivity: The Honor X9b includes 5G, Dual-SIM, WiFi 5, Bluetooth 5.1, NFC, GPS, and USB 2.0.
Honor X9b India launch details (expected)
- In November 2023, a BIS listing of an Honor phone was discovered by 91mobiles, even though the listing lacked a specific model number.
- The listing indicated the imminent launch of a new Honor device in India.
- Industry sources informed 91mobiles that the model featured in the BIS listing is the Honor X9B.
- This phone was anticipated for release in India by the end of December or early January.
- Therefore, we can now expect the smartphone to be launched in India this month.
